Questions & Answers

Q: Why did the rapper sell his house and go back to his hometown?

The rapper explains that he felt his music was losing authenticity and wanted to reconnect with his roots to regain inspiration and creativity.

Q: What does the rapper mean when he says "the streets are the currency" in hip-hop music?

The rapper believes that street credibility and authenticity are highly valued in the hip-hop industry, and maintaining a connection to the streets is vital for success.

Q: How does the rapper blend his experiences in LA with his street background?

The rapper explains that he takes 80% of his street experiences and mixes it with 20% of new influences from LA to create a unique sound and style.

Q: What does the rapper think about the current music scene?

The rapper feels that the music scene has changed, and he expresses his dislike for the current radio music, highlighting the need for more authentic and unique styles.

Summary & Key Takeaways

  • The rapper talks about selling his house and going back to his hometown to reconnect with his roots and regain inspiration for his music.

  • He emphasizes the importance of staying true to the street culture and the elements that initially led to his success.

  • The rapper discusses his approach of blending the energy of the streets with new experiences he gained in LA to create a unique style.
